The Drum Musical – A Heartwarming Folk Tale About Generosity and Kindness
What would you do if all you had was a simple stick and a dream? In The Drum, students discover the extraordinary power of generosity through a charming folk tale from India that transforms one small act of kindness into a remarkable journey of friendship, gratitude, and unexpected rewards.
Jordan dreams of one day owning a drum. Along the way, a simple stick becomes the beginning of a magical adventure. One good deed leads to another as gifts are exchanged, needs are met, and lives are improved. A stick becomes bread, bread leads to a pot, a pot becomes a coat, and eventually even a horse enters the story. Through each encounter, Jordan learns that generosity has a way of multiplying far beyond what anyone could imagine.
As the journey unfolds, students and audiences discover an uplifting lesson that remains just as meaningful today: when we help others, kindness often finds its way back to us.
Based on a beloved folk tale from India, The Drum combines music, storytelling, and character education into an engaging mini-musical perfect for elementary and middle school performers.
Why Teachers Love The Drum
- Perfect for grades 2-8
- Approximately 20-minute running time
- Based on a traditional folk tale from India
- Strong character education themes
- Introduces multicultural learning opportunities
- Written for unison and 2-part voices
- Easy-to-stage mini-musical format
- Supports social-emotional learning objectives

Kit Includes
- Director Book
- Reproducible Student Pages
- Enhanced SoundTrax CD
- Performance Tracks
- Accompaniment Tracks
- Student Page PDFs
- Cover Art Files
- Staging Notes
